Any radio will get warm, even quite hot,  after long periods of transmit.   
And it's why T-T has the optional fan kit.  If one is going to run high duty 
cycle modes or even SSB with the speech processor at a high level on a 
regular basis and for extended periods of time it is  probably $40 well 
spent.
